    AirPods Pro are wireless Bluetooth in-ear headphones designed by Apple, initially introduced on October 30, 2019. [ 5][ 6] They are Apple's mid-range wireless headphones, available alongside the base-level AirPods and the highest-end AirPods Max .     Website. apple .com /airpods. AirPods are wireless Bluetooth earbuds designed by Apple. They were first announced on September 7, 2016, alongside the iPhone 7. Within two years, they became Apple's most popular accessory. [ 4][ 5] AirPods are Apple's entry-level wireless headphones, sold alongside the AirPods Pro and AirPods Max .

    A virus is a tiny infectious agent that reproduces inside the cells of living hosts. When infected, the host cell is forced to rapidly produce thousands of identical copies of the original virus.
